Senior Cloud Engineer

Job description

Tyler Technologies State Regulatory Division is looking for an experienced Cloud Engineer to join a team directly supporting Regulatory production hosting capabilities.

  • Monitoring and maintaining existing cloud infrastructure in support of our client base.
  • Performing deployments of new application versions
  • Provisioning new production and development environments
  • Patching systems
  • Responding to downtime incidents
  • Researching performance and availability issues
  • Determining root causes of downtime issues and implementing solutions to system deployment problems.

  • 5 or more years of experience related to Unix System Administration, including the provisioning and maintenance of software and virtual hardware in the AWS Cloud.
  • 4 or more years of experience deploying and administering systems in Amazon Web Services (AWS), including hands on experience with VPC networking, Kubernetes (EKS), Route 53, EC2 instances, RDS databases, NS1, security group configurations and other AWS services.
  • Experience provisioning, managing, and mounting enterprise grade VPSA solutions.
  • Experience administering HAProxy enterprise (or similar) proxy.
  • Experience administering CentOS / RHEL based systems with minimal support, to include patching, performance tuning, networking, user management, and security.
  • Extensive experience with BASH scripting.
  • Ability to secure an AWS cloud account and its services utilizing access controls, backups and firewalls.
  • Ability to upgrade Java container-based systems with new releases and patches.
  • Ability to work under tight deadlines.
  • Demonstrated ability to work independently and troubleshoot problems with efficiency.
  • Resourcefulness and problem-solving aptitude.
  • On call availability (nights and weekends).
